E
Ellemieke family_with_children gb
9
Wonderful hotel in stunning location!
Pros:

Superb hotel in a stunning location. I am sure that there are similar hotels like Rhinefield House Hotel but what made it stand out was the attention for detail and the little things. For example, we could order milk and cookies for the kids that would be brought to our room at the desired time. We took our Labrador and in the room there was a soft dog bed, with 2 bowls and a bag of dog biscuits. The room was big enough with quality bedding and was very clean. We stayed in room Azalea which has a view on the forest. The bathroom has its own TV installed in the wall, and the shower is unique and very powerful. The grounds are simply stunning, the hotel has an enormous garden and its own maze, and we spotted deer in the evening. We enjoyed a lovely drink outside on the patio next to the fountain and it was just lovely. I already booked our room for October!

Cons:

We loved everything about our stay.

C
Christopher couple gb
8
Very good but needs improvement.
Pros:

Fantastic location and the property and grounds were beautiful. The rooms were very comfortable and all the services there were maintained to a very good standard. Beds extremely comfortable and having 2 armchairs in the room was a real
bonus.

Cons:

Whilst the food was excellent, the breakfast was terribly disorganised and the staff couldn’t seem to cope one morning when many guests arrived together. There didn’t appear to be anyone managing the young staff. We didn’t feel enough of the basic food was put out on the buffet table and sometimes ran completely out.
The food in The Conservatory in the evening had a very limited menu and service could be quite slow at times due to only one person being on duty.
Whilst the bar/lounge was lovely, the property is in desperate need of the use of a quiet second lounge. There was another room used for functions which you could go in when free but had a cold feeling and no atmosphere. Shame this couldn’t be turned into a cosy reading room!
